Brighton & Hove hosts approximately 240 hotels, B&Bs, and serviced accommodation properties — exceptionally high density driven by year-round tourism, conference business, the LGBTQ+ destination market, and the city’s enduring popularity as a London short-break destination. The estate is dominated by Regency and Victorian seafront conversions (the iconic white-stucco seafront crescents), with newer chain hotel stock concentrated in the Old Steine and central Brighton areas, and a growing population of design-led boutiques across the North Laine and Hove districts.

Brighton & Hove averages 1,795 hours of sunshine per year — among the highest in the UK and materially higher than the national average. Combined with the city’s high-occupancy hotel sector and conference-business daytime demand, this delivers solar economics that are among the strongest in UK commercial property.

Why Brighton hotels are exceptionally well-suited to solar

Three reasons specific to Brighton:

1. Sunshine hours. 1,795 annual sunshine hours generates approximately 1,000 kWh per installed kWp — versus 880-920 in northern England equivalent properties. A 60 kWp install generates approximately 96,000 kWh annually in Brighton.

2. Conference and corporate-events business. Brighton hosts substantial corporate conference business — financial services, professional services, technology, and political conferences (the Labour and Liberal Democrat annual party conferences). Daytime AV and HVAC load aligns extremely tightly with solar generation.

3. Brighton & Hove City Council net zero leadership. The Council operates a 2030 net zero target with one of the most aggressive UK local authority commercial sustainability frameworks. Council planning officers operate a strongly pro-renewables default position.

Brighton’s seafront hotel stock includes substantial Grade II and Grade II* listed Regency and Victorian crescents — many converted to hotels over the past 50 years. Listed Building Consent for solar PV on Brighton seafront properties is typically achievable on rear roof slopes facing inland (away from the protected seafront views), and on outbuilding or stable-block roofs in larger property groupings. Front-elevation seafront installations are typically refused.

Brighton & Hove City Council Conservation Team engages constructively on solar applications. Pre-application meetings typically available within 2-4 weeks.
